软件译码是指 将已经编码的数据进行解析和转换,以便于程序能够正确理解和处理这些数据。编码通常是为了将数据转换成一种特定的格式或表示方式,以便于传输、存储或处理,而译码则是将这些编码后的数据重新转换回原始的格式,以便程序能够正确地读取和使用这些数据。
在编程中,译码的过程可能涉及将二进制指令翻译成人类可以理解的结果,或者将一种编程语言的代码转换为另一种编程语言的代码。这个过程通常由计算机的硬件和操作系统完成。
软件译码的应用场景包括但不限于:
数据处理:
在处理从外部设备或网络接收的数据时,软件译码用于将编码的数据转换回原始格式,以便程序能够理解和处理。
通信协议:
在网络通信中,译码用于将数据包从一种协议格式转换为另一种协议格式,以便于不同系统之间的通信。
显示技术:
在LED显示或其他显示技术中,硬件译码和软件译码的区别在于实现方式,但目的都是为了将数字信号转换为可显示的图像或文字。
总之,软件译码是计算机科学和数字电子领域中的一个重要概念,它确保了数据在传输、存储和处理过程中的正确性和可读性。
声明:
本站内容均来自网络,如有侵权,请联系我们。